Is Haverhill Tap Water Safe to Drink?

Based on the latest EPA data, Haverhill tap water meets all federal drinking water standards. All 1 tested system has received a safety grade of A or B, with no active health-based violations.

Haverhill Water Quality Overview

Haverhill, Massachusetts is served by 1 community water system providing water to approximately 63,235 residents. The system draws from surface water sources. Haverhill water systems have no recorded health-based violations. Including monitoring and reporting violations, there are 40 total violations on record.

Does Haverhill tap water have lead?

Lead in drinking water typically enters from old pipes and fixtures inside homes and buildings, not from the treatment plant. The EPA requires water systems to monitor for lead under the Lead and Copper Rule. Click any water system above to see its most recent 90th-percentile lead test results. Homes built before 1986 are most likely to have lead plumbing components.
